About

Patrizio Benzo is a scholar working on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ials, Materials Chemistry and Atmospheric Science. According to data from OpenAlex, Patrizio Benzo has authored 27 papers receiving a total of 436 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 13 papers in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ials, 12 papers in Materials Chemistry and 9 papers in Atmospheric Science. Recurrent topics in Patrizio Benzo's work include Gold and Silver Nanoparticles Synthesis and Applications (11 papers), nanoparticles nucleation surface interactions (9 papers) and Theoretical and Computational Physics (7 papers). Patrizio Benzo is often cited by papers focused on Gold and Silver Nanoparticles Synthesis and Applications (11 papers), nanoparticles nucleation surface interactions (9 papers) and Theoretical and Computational Physics (7 papers). Patrizio Benzo collaborates with scholars based in France, United States and Spain. Patrizio Benzo's co-authors include R. Carles, G. Benassayag, Caroline Bonafos, Maxime Bayle, Béatrice Pécassou, Magali Benoit, Cosmin Farcǎu, Marie‐José Casanove, Nicolas Combe and Anne Ponchet and has published in prestigious journals such as The Journal of Chemical Physics, Nano Letters and ACS Nano.
